Research has found that one gender difference in coping strategies is that
 
  A. women take steps to solve problems directly more than men.
  B. men use emotion-focused strategies more than women.
  C. women use emotion-focused strategies more than men.
  D. none of the above

Question 2

Under which circumstances might an emotion focused strategy be more effective in reducing anxiety than a problem focused strategy?
 
  A. When the source of the anxiety is likely to last for a long time.
  B. When the person does not possess the tools to correct the situation.
  C. When the anxiety level is not particularly high.
  D. When the person is very emotional.

When intravenous medications are involved in adverse drug events, their harmful effects may occur more rapidly, and be more severe than errors with oral medications. This is due to the direct administration into the bloodstream.

Fatal fungal infections may be able to resist newer antifungal drugs. Globally, fungal infections are often fatal due to the lack of access to multiple antifungals, which may be required to be utilized in combination. Single antifungals may not be enough to stop a fungal infection from causing the death of a patient.
